Question
A can do a job alone in 66 days, B can do it alone in 55
days, while A, B and C working together can complete the job in 22 days. In how many days can C do the job alone?Solution
LCM (66, 55, 22) = 330 Let the total work be the individual time taken by the workers. Now, total work = 330 units Efficiencies, A does each day = 330/66 = 5 units B does each day = 330/55 = 6 units (A + B + C) together do each day = 330/22 = 15 units Now, C does each day = 15 -(5+ 6) = 4 units Time taken by C to complete the job alone. = 330/4 Ā 82.5 days Ā In 82.5 days, C can do the job alone.
